.pdp-header-wrapper{position:fixed;top:0;left:0;right:0;z-index:1000;width:100%;background:#f1fcff}.pdp-header-spacer{height:118px}.pdp-header__announcement{display:flex;align-items:center;background:#222f3e;color:#fff;padding:5px 10px;width:100%}.pdp-header__announcement-content{width:100%;margin:0 auto;display:flex;align-items:center;gap:24px;text-align:left;padding:0 10px}.pdp-header__announcement-text{display:flex;font-size:14px;font-family:Jakarta Sans,sans-serif;font-weight:600;margin:0;color:#e4faff;flex:1;text-align:left;line-height:1.4}.pdp-header__announcement-link{display:flex;align-items:center;gap:8px;font-size:14px;font-weight:600;color:#fff;text-decoration:none;font-family:Jakarta Sans,sans-serif;background:#139aba0d;padding:6px 12px;border-radius:6px;transition:background .2s ease;white-space:nowrap}.pdp-header__announcement-link:hover{background:#139aba1a}.pdp-header{background:#fff;padding:16px 20px;width:100%}.pdp-header__container{margin:0 auto;display:flex;align-items:center;justify-content:space-between}.pdp-header__logo{display:flex;align-items:center;text-decoration:none}.pdp-header__logo img{height:40px;width:auto;object-fit:contain}.pdp-header__logo-text{font-size:24px;font-weight:700;color:#139aba;font-family:Inter,sans-serif}.pdp-header__actions{display:flex;align-items:center;gap:16px}.pdp-header__cart{position:relative;display:flex;align-items:center;justify-content:center;color:#3d3d3d;text-decoration:none;transition:color .2s ease;padding:8px}.pdp-header__cart:hover{color:#139aba}.pdp-header__cart-count{position:absolute;top:0;right:0;background:#139aba;color:#fff;font-size:11px;font-weight:700;font-family:Inter,sans-serif;width:18px;height:18px;border-radius:50%;display:flex;align-items:center;justify-content:center}.pdp-header__menu-toggle{background:none;border:none;padding:8px;cursor:pointer;color:#3d3d3d;display:flex;align-items:center;justify-content:center;transition:color .2s ease}.pdp-header__menu-toggle:hover{color:#139aba}@media (max-width: 768px){.pdp-header__announcement{padding:12px 16px}.pdp-header__announcement-content{gap:12px;padding:0}.pdp-header__announcement-text{font-size:12px;text-align:left}.pdp-header__announcement-link{font-size:14px;padding:10px 12px}.pdp-header-spacer{height:125px}.pdp-header{padding:12px 16px}.pdp-header__logo img{height:32px}.pdp-header__logo-text{font-size:20px}.pdp-header__actions{gap:12px}}
/*# sourceMappingURL=/cdn/shop/t/1/assets/pdp-header.css.map */
